On 17 September 2025 Prime Minister Narendra Modi launched the Adi Karmayogi Abhiyan, the world’s largest Tribal Leadership Movement as part of Janjatiya Gaurav Varsh from 15 Nov 2024 – 15 Nov 2025. The aim is to help tribal youth become leaders, innovators, entrepreneurs and agents of change.

The Ministry of Tribal Affairs has now started Adi Karmayogi Student Chapters in top institutions like IITs, IIMs, AIIMS, NITs and other universities. IIT Delhi’s Bhagwan Birsa Munda Cell will act as the central hub. The launch was attended by Shri Vibhu Nayar Secretary of the Ministry, Prof. Rangan Banerjee Director of IIT Delhi and senior officials from across India.

Key Objectives

  • Train tribal youth to become leaders, innovators and entrepreneurs.

  • Provide access to the ₹50 Crore Venture Capital Fund for tribal startups.

  • Mentor students in EMRS and Ashram Schools to reduce dropouts.

  • Support village development with SWOT analysis and Vision 2030 plans.

  • Offer internships, fellowships and industry recognised certifications.

  • Teach semiconductor skills in partnership with IISc Bangalore.

  • Recognise top-performing chapters, mentors and students.

Planned Activities

Innovation workshops, hackathons, mentorship programs, village adoption drives, campaigns to boost school enrollment, internships, fellowships and national level awards.

Phase I Institutions

  • IITs - IIT Delhi, IIT Kharagpur, IIT Dharwad, IIT Hyderabad

  • IIMs - IIM Sirmaur, IIM Nagpur

  • Apart from IIMs and IITs other institutions from medical sciences, hotel management will also participate in the phase one.
